What is Software Testing?

  • According to ISTQB’s definition of software testing, “software testing is a process consisting of all life cycle activities, both static and dynamic, concerned with planning, preparation, and evaluation of software products to determine that they satisfied specified requirements, to demonstrate that they are fit for the purpose and to detect defects”.
  • To understand more, let’s break down the definition down into parts:
  1. Process: Testing is a process i.e. it is a series of activities rather than a single activity.
  2. All life cycle activities: The software testing process takes place throughout the software development life cycle.
  3. Both static and dynamic: Static testing involves testing without executing the code such as reviewing of requirement documents, and design documents to find errors whereas Dynamic testing checks the functional behaviour of the software systems by executing the code.
  4. Planning: These are the activities that are carried out usually before and after test execution such as we plan what all area needs to be tested before testing, the status of the software under test, reporting on the testing progress etc. after the test execution is done.
  5. Preparation: We need to choose what testing we will do by selecting test conditions and designing test cases.
  6. Evaluation: After executing the test cases we must evaluate the results and evaluate whether the software under test working as per the requirement or not.

The Objective Of Software Testing:

• Software testing refers to the process of validating and verifying the artifacts and behaviour of the software under test. Software testing involves:

  1. Verify and validate that the product is bug-free.
  2. Determines if the product complies with the technical specifications, according to the design and development.
  3. Ensure the product meets the user’s requirements efficiently and effectively.
  4. Measure the product’s functionality and performance.
  5. Find ways to improve software efficiency, accuracy, and usability.
  6. The benefits of software testing also include preventing bugs, reducing development costs, and improving the quality and performance of the developed software product.

• Hence, it is very critical to follow certain principles and strategies to optimize the testing effort without deviating from the goal. To determine that you are following the right strategy for testing you need to stick to some basic software testing principles.
